Bidarray-Pont-Noblia or Bidarrai is a railway station in Bidarray, Nouvelle-Aquitaine, France. The station was opened in 1892 and is located on the Bayonne - Saint-Jean-Pied-de-Port railway line. The station is served by TER (local) services operated by the SNCF.
